Versatile Device
||Posted . Owned for 1 year when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.This is a very solid device with a lot going for it. I use it primarily as a music reader. Pros: -Active cooling: when I perform outdoors in the sun it gets hot and throttles but doesn't shut down, likely because the fans keep it from going critical. My friends iPad on the other hand has shut down in the same conditions -Windows: this can serve as my laptop on the rare occasion that I need it to -battery life: I have done 6 hours of rehearsals without plugging in and it had enough buffer to not make me panic. Of course that varies based on conditions but I've had no problems with the battery life. Cons: -Only optimized for use in landscape: I use this most often in portrait orientation and it presses the volume down button under its own weight. I ended up disabling the volume rocker, but when starting up it will boot into BIOS if the volume down is pressed. -Expensive accessories. Anything that goes with Surface is pricy. Cases (what few there are) and the official pens and keyboards. I use the version one pencil since I got a good deal on a B stock but I would never pay list price for the keyboard cover and slim pen. Ultimately this has been a wonderful addition to my music bag and I'm so glad I'm not carting three binders of music to gigs anymore.

Incredible machine for students
||Posted . Owned for less than 1 week when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.As an engineering student, I was looking for a device to carry around that would primarily let me take notes on, peruse the internet for research, and read my textbooks while simultaneously highlighting. This meets all of my expectations. Stylus latency is low and the display is great, allowing for exceptional note taking. My only criticism is thay the battery life is not what Microsoft claims it to be, but it will still last you an 8-10 hour school or work day starting with a full battery. I went for the base model (core i5 with 8gb of RAM and 128gb SSD), and it's enough for my needs, but do note that 128gb storage is misleading because Windows OS consumes a significant portion, so if you need more storage space, pony up the money or just use a syncing cloud storage like me. You can also upgrade the SSD since it is removable from the device.

Best Surface pro yet!
||Posted . Owned for 1 month when reviewed.This reviewer received promo considerations or sweepstakes entry for writing a review.If you are wanting a professional grade tablet, Microsoft Surface Pro's have almost always been the best way to go. And the SP8 is by far the best one yet for several key reasons: - USB-C ports and charging - smaller bezels - 11th gen Intel processors and iGPU - Thunderbolt 3 which makes this the first "expandable" SP - replaceable NVMe SSD So, why only 4 stars? Surface Pro's are (in my subjective opinion) close to being perfect as a professional device. However, there are a couple factors common to all SPs (and one new one) that keep them from being a complete no-brainer: - value. Surface Pro's have always been a little pricy for the hardware you get. This is justified by the tight form factor, but is a point to consider. - Durability. It's an expensive, very non-rugged tablet... you will need to protect it so that it can live a full life. - non-replaceable memory. Having a replaceable SSD is a great start, but just shows that Microsoft could make memory upgradeable as well of they really wanted to. This would help with the Value points as well, but would likely cut into MS's profit on the high end. - Windows 11. Having tried out W11 for the last few months, I am not a fan. It continues Microsoft's trend of deciding they know better than me on how to admin my own systems that *I* own. Many of these make sense as OoB defaults, but Microsoft has also continued the trend of removing the ability to change these configurations to what makes sense to the owner. That makes ANY computer running W11 (specifically the Surface Pro 8 in this case) feel a little less professional on my subjective opinion.
